Howard Gershman
About
Howard Gershman has authored 24 papers that have received a total of 436 indexed citations.
This includes 11 papers in Molecular Biology, 4 papers in Genetics and 4 papers in Physiology. The topics of these papers are RNA Interference and Gene Delivery (5 papers), Virus-based gene therapy research (3 papers) and Protease and Inhibitor Mechanisms (2 papers). Howard Gershman is often cited by papers focused on RNA Interference and Gene Delivery (5 papers), Virus-based gene therapy research (3 papers) and Protease and Inhibitor Mechanisms (2 papers) and collaborates with scholars based in United States. Howard Gershman's co-authors include Lloyd A. Culp, William E. Katzin, William C. Merrick, Robert H. Abeles and Rita K. Cydulka and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ences and Journal of Biological Chemistry.
